description Product Description
Azetidine hydrochloride is primarily used in organic synthesis as a building block for the creation of more complex chemical compounds. It serves as a precursor in the development of pharmaceuticals, particularly in the synthesis of beta-lactam antibiotics and other heterocyclic compounds. Its structure is valuable in medicinal chemistry for designing molecules with potential therapeutic effects, such as enzyme inhibitors or receptor modulators. Additionally, it is employed in research settings to study ring strain and reactivity in small cyclic amines, aiding in the development of novel chemical reactions and methodologies.
